PPI. Esomeprazole 20 mg, Esomeprazole 40 mg. H.Caps. 28 X 20 mg/40 mg
Adlts.:Gastroesophageal Reflux Disease (GERD)
- tmt. of erosive reflux esophagitis:
40 mg 1 X dly. for 4 weeks
-long-term manag. of ptts. with healed esophagitis to prev. relapse:20 mg 1X dly.
- symptom. tmt. of GERD:
20 mg 1X dly
Eradic. of H. pylori: 20 mg+ 1g amoxicillin+ 500 mg clarithromycin, all 2 Xdly for 7 days.
For ptt. under NSAID ther.: 20 mg X1 dly.
Prolonged tmt. after i.v. induced prevent. of rebleed. of peptic ulcers: 40 mg 1 X dly. for 4 weeks
Adolesc from the age of 12: dosage as for adlts. For comb. antibiot. as per ptt. weight.
Adlts. for:Gastroesophageal Reflux Disease (GERD)- tmt. of erosive reflux esophagitis - long-term manag. of ptts. with healed esophagitis to prev. relapse – symptom. tmt. of GERD. In combin. with appropr. antibact. ther. regimens for the eradic. of Helicobacter pylori and- healing of H. pylori assoc. duodenal ulcer and prevent. of relapse of peptic ulcers in ptts. with H. pylori assoc. ulcers -Ptts. req. continued NSAID ther. Healing of gastric ulcers assoc. with NSAID ther.– Prevent. of gastric and duodenal ulcers assoc. with NSAID ther., in ptts at risk. - Prolonged tmt. after i.v. induced prevent. of rebleed. of peptic ulcers. Adolesc. from the age of 12 for: GERD – tmt. of erosive reflux esophagitis -long-term manag. of ptts. with healed esophagitis to prev. relapse-Symptom. tmt. of GERD. In combin. with antibiotics in tmt. of duodenal ulcer caused by H. pylori.
C/I: hypersens. incl. to substituted benzimidazoles.
Not to be admin. with nelfinavir.
Antibacterial. Nitrofurantoin 100 mg. Caps.100 mg X 100
For adlts. and chld. aged 12 and over: one caps. every 12 hs. for 7 days.
Treatment of ac. uncomplic. urinary tract infect. (acute cystitis) caused by suscept. strains of Escherichia coli or Staphylococcus Saprophyticus in adult and adolesc. 12 years and older. Not indic. for pyelonephritis or perinephric abscesses.
C/I: Hypersens. Anuria, oliguria, or sign. impairm. of renal function (CC under 60 mL /min. or clinic. signif. elevated serum creatinine). In these ptts. there is an incr. tox. risk because of impaired drug excret.
Because possible hemolytic anemia due to immature erythrocyte enzyme syst. (glutathione instability), C/I in pregn. ptts. at term (38 to 42 weeks gest.), during labor and delivery, or when labor is imminent. In neonates under one mo.
In ptts. with a hist. of cholest. jaundice/hep. dysfunct. assoc. with nitrofurantoin.
PPI. Esomeprazole 40 mg. Vials, powdr. for sol. 10 X 40 mg
Adults:20-40 mg 1 X dly. Transfer to oral ther. asap. GERD with esophagitis: 40 mg 1 X dly. Sympt. tmt. GERD: 20 mg 1 X dly. All as IV, as altern. to oral ther. when oral intake not appropr. Prevent. of rebleed. follow. therap. endoscopy for acute bleed. gastric/duoden. ulcers: 80 mg as a bolus, contin. by 8 mg/h given over 3 days
Chldr. aged 1-11: 10 mg 1 X dly. Chldr. aged 12-18: 20 mg 1X dly. See prescr. info.
Adults and chldr: GERD in ptts. with esophagitis and/or sev. sympt. of reflux as an alt. to oral ther. when oral intake not appropr. Adults only: Prevent. of rebleed. follow. therap. endoscopy for acute bleed. gastric/duoden. ulcers
C/I: Hypersens.
